2. The Indian Railways caters to nearly 6 lakh people every day through their on-board pantry cars, base kitchens and vendors. A kitchen that stands out from the others is the Mumbai Central Base Kitchen of the Western Railway, which has won an award for excellence. It provides timely meals to approximately 2200 passengers daily. In the clean kitchen, everybody dons plastic hand gloves and caps and most of the tedious jobs are mechanized. There are machines that churn out 1,500 parathas every hour.
